- 博客(8)
- 资源 (2)
- 收藏
- 关注
原创 一个脚本,直接png转icns格式
这个脚本是默认将 icon.png 图片当作 1024 x 1024 的,你可以根据自己的需求修改脚本内容。
2023-09-20 15:34:45
631
1
原创 Vue3.0中对Vue2.0全局API extend 的替代方案
vue2.0的extend方法已经废弃了,3.0推荐使用createApp的方式来替代,文章里有具体的代码
2021-11-19 18:03:31
10645
19
原创 mysql通过减少联表行数来提升查询速度
今天发现一个视图查询有点慢,着手优化一下。原始的SQL:SELECT `e`.`name` AS `姓名`, `r`.`name` AS `地区`, `dd1`.`name` AS `组别`, COUNT(DISTINCT IF( d.type = 1 AND d.`status` IN ( 1, 4 ), d.id, NULL )) AS `可使用有线设备`, COUNT(DISTINCT IF( d.type = 2 AND d.`status` IN ( 1, 4 ), d.id
2021-09-14 18:51:16
476
1
原创 mysql多表关联 group by + order by 优化
最近发现服务器里mysql对CPU的占用明显提高了,昨天晚上把慢查询日志打开,今天过来看到了一个反复出现的慢查询,贴上原SQL:SELECT c.id, c.vin, c.license_plate, c.owner_name, c.model, c.file_id, c.path, count( w.id ) AS count, count( IF ( w.type = 1, TRUE, NULL ) ) AS type_1, count( IF ( w.type = 2, TR
2021-08-27 11:23:20
4025
2
原创 计算经纬度中的拐弯点
给定一段行车轨迹,要求将所有拐弯点找出来,拐弯有个明显的特征就是前后轨迹点的朝向会发生明显的变化,我们只要将角度变化的轨迹点找出来即可。怎么做呢?首先我们可以把地球的经纬度网格视为一个平面直角坐标系,经纬度就是就是这个坐标系上的一个个点,我们只要计算轨迹上连续的三个点组成的两个线段的夹角即可,上过初中的小伙伴都知道,坐标系上的直线可以用以下公式计算:y = ax + b其中 ( x , y ) 就是我们已知的经纬度,b是直线的偏移量,a是直线的斜率,也就是说只要我们知道两条直线的斜率,就有办
2021-08-21 14:24:56
1864
21
原创 MAC安装HBase
一大早被老板喊去喝bian茶ce,说下个月要启动一个新项目,简单沟通了一下产品方向,决定先做技术储备,提前了解HBase。HBase在上家公司做技术分享会的时候听大数据的哥们讲过,不过现在只记得这东西是一个基于列的数据库,类似竖表,查到一篇文章讲得很好决定分享一下:链接了解得差不多了(其实也就了解了这是个什么东西),决定着手在电脑上安装看看。首先点击这里下载HBase,截止目前最新版本为2.3.6,下载那个 bin.tar.gz 结尾的比如我的下载目录是:/Users/mynam.
2021-08-18 16:58:27
900
原创 基于PHP的短链接服务
项目有时候会用到短链接服务,没有找到合适的第三方服务,所以自己写了一个,源码下载在最底下。该服务主要是生成短链接识别码,具体的短链接域名还是需要用自己的,域名解析到服务器里,再通过nginx做一下反向代理即可。 项目基于PHP7.0以上 + SQLlite运行,由于Macbook自带了SQLlite就没有折腾安装了,其它系统安装SQLlite见这里:https://www.runoob.com/sqlite/sqlite-installation.html ...
2021-08-17 18:22:41
273
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人